A kind of air cleaning unit
Technical field
The present invention relates to technical field of air purification, more particularly to a kind of air cleaning unit.
Background technology
Air cleaner majority currently on the market only has simple air filtering function, by producing high-voltage electrostatic field To adsorb the dust in air, not only complicated production cost is high, but also for bacterium, virus and first contained in air The chemical pollutants such as aldehyde, benzene do not have disposal ability.Minimal air clearing machine is employed adds ozone sterilization while filtering Except the method for chemical pollutant, but this result in purified air that ozone content is exceeded to cause secondary pollution again.
The content of the invention
Based on technical problem present in background technology, the present invention proposes a kind of air cleaning unit.
A kind of air cleaning unit proposed by the present invention, including the first babinet, the second babinet, first annular filter screen, Second ring filter screen, the 3rd circular filter net, wherein:
Partition plate is equipped with first babinet, partition plate is horizontally disposed with, and the first box house is separated into by partition plate successively from top to bottom First Room and second Room, partition plate are equipped with through hole, and through hole is communicated with the first Room, second Room;First ceiling plate goes out equipped with first Gas port, the first interior are equipped with ultraviolet lamp;Scavenging solution is equipped with second Room, second Room bottom plate is equipped with air inlet and water outlet, the Two interiors are equipped with inlet tube, and inlet tube is equipped with multiple nozzles, first flow valve is equipped with nozzle;
Second babinet is arranged in scavenging solution, and the second babinet external circumferential is equipped with the jet formed by multiple air nozzles Enclose, second flow valve is equipped with air nozzle;
First annular filter screen is arranged in the second babinet, and the second circular filter net is arranged in first annular filter screen, 3rd circular filter net is arranged in the second circular filter net, first annular filter screen, the second circular filter net, the 3rd annular mistake Second box house is separated into the 3rd Room, fourth ventricle, the 5th Room and the 6th Room, air inlet and the 3rd by strainer successively from inside to outside Room communicates, and the import of multiple air nozzles is communicated with the 6th Room.
Preferably, control device, air monitor are further included, the second gas outlet is additionally provided with partition plate, the second gas outlet leads to Cross gas-guide tube to communicate with the 3rd Room, the first movable valve is equipped with the first gas outlet, the second moving valve is equipped with the second gas outlet Door;Air monitor is arranged on the first indoor, concentration value for real-time detection into impurity in the first room air;Control dress Put and be connected with first flow valve, second flow valve, the first movable valve, the second movable valve, air monitor, control device is pre- Equipped with the default density, control device obtains in the first room air the concentration value of impurity and by the first Room according to air monitor The concentration value of impurity is compared with the default density in interior air, when the concentration value of impurity in air is more than the default density, control Device processed controls the first movable valve to close, the second movable valve is opened, while controls the air nozzle of the first predetermined amount to reduce stream Amount and at least one reduction flow of two air nozzles of arbitrary neighborhood, and control the nozzle increase flow of the second predetermined amount and any phase At least one increase flow of adjacent two nozzles;When the concentration value of impurity in air is less than or equal to the default density, control dress Put the first movable valve of control opening, the second movable valve is closed.
Preferably, first annular filter screen is gelatinization cotton coarse filtration net.
Preferably, the second circular filter net is HEPA filter screens.
Preferably, the 3rd circular filter net is photocatalytic active carbon adsorption net.
Preferably, the filter opening stagger setting of the filter opening of first annular filter screen and the second circular filter net, the second annular mistake The filter opening stagger setting of the filter opening of strainer and the 3rd circular filter net.
In the present invention, by setting partition plate that the first box house is separated into the first Room and second Room, it is equipped with second Room Scavenging solution, the second babinet are arranged in scavenging solution, and first annular filter screen, the second circular filter net, the 3rd circular filter net are equal It is arranged in the second babinet;During work, air is introduced from the air inlet of second Room, air successively by the 3rd circular filter net, Second circular filter net, first annular filter screen, then spray into scavenging solution through the nozzle on the second babinet, and inlet tube is to second Indoor importing scavenging solution, after the purified liquid purification of air, enters the first interior, first is indoor ultraviolet by the through hole on partition plate Lamp further purifies air, and the air for reaching purification standard discharges the first babinet from the first gas outlet.The present invention passes through First annular filter screen, the second circular filter net, the 3rd circular filter net, scavenging solution, ultraviolet lamp purify air, and second Indoor scavenging solution is constantly updated, and purification air is often, steps strong, can effectively remove the solid pollutant in air, energy It is enough that air is humidified, while also have good removal effect to bacterium, virus and chemical pollutant.
